Summary of Conference Call Records Industry Overview - The takeaway from the conference call indicates a significant reshaping of the instant retail market in 2025, with Meituan maintaining a leading position with a 50% market share, followed by Taobao Flash Purchase (33%) and JD.com (17%) [1][2]. Key Points and Arguments - Intense Competition in Food Delivery: The competition among food delivery platforms has intensified, with JD.com rapidly increasing order volume through substantial subsidies (5-10 RMB per order), impacting the profitability of Meituan, which previously earned around 1.5 RMB per order [1][4]. - E-commerce Market Dynamics: Alibaba's market share has dropped from 70% to 40%, with Pinduoduo and Douyin e-commerce emerging as significant competitors. Douyin's live-streaming e-commerce has diverted advertising spending, leading to a slowdown in Alibaba's GMV growth [1][5]. - Meituan's Competitive Advantages: Meituan leverages strong barriers in food delivery, localized marketing, and logistics efficiency (approximately 8 million delivery riders) to maintain its market position. The company also utilizes a dual circulation model to drive traffic [1][8]. - Investment Plans by Alibaba: Alibaba plans to invest 50 billion RMB to subsidize Taobao Flash Purchase to boost order volume [1][8]. - Instant Retail's Limited Impact on E-commerce: Instant retail currently accounts for only 6% of total e-commerce volume, expected to rise to 12% in five years. However, it effectively utilizes delivery capacity to reduce costs, with Meituan achieving profitability in instant retail for the first time last year [1][10]. Additional Important Insights - Recent Order Volume Records: On July 5, Taobao Flash Purchase initiated subsidies, achieving 80 million orders, while Meituan reached 120 million orders. By July 12, Meituan's instant retail orders surged to 150 million, setting a new record [2]. - Market Share Expansion: The main players in the food delivery market have expanded from Meituan and Ele.me to include Meituan, Taobao Flash Purchase, and JD.com, with Taobao Flash Purchase replacing Ele.me as a key brand within Alibaba [2][8]. - Long-term Industry Outlook: In the short term, increased competition may lead to higher costs and lower profit margins across the industry. However, in the long run, this competition may benefit leading companies by reducing market education costs and expanding market size [14]. - Challenges in New Retail Development: The prospects for new retail are limited due to supply and demand constraints, necessitating deeper exploration of product operations to enhance diversity and supply chain efficiency [15].
